Vocational schools ale informing about lack of applicants for craft majors. Careers that were in the past spread throughout the entire state of Slovakia are today considered on a decline. In this show we will talk about the actual state of traditional Slovak crafts. Patrícia Polakovičová talks to Eva Ševčíková (General Manager of ÚĽUV), Juraj Janto (ethnologist from Comenius University) shoemaker from Bratislava and upholsterer from a village called Bohdanovce nad Trnavou; both have been dedicated to their craft for many years.
